The national broadcast by Javier Milei about the Malvinas became the most viewed of 2026 this Thursday, with an average of 28.6 rating points among free-to-air channels and news signals, with an audience exceeding 1,750,000 people.

According to the measurements released after the presidential message, the broadcast began at 9 PM with over 30 points of engagement and maintained those levels for the just over 15 minutes that the speech lasted.

This data positioned Milei's fourth national broadcast of the year above previous presidential interventions. The opening of ordinary sessions on March 1 had reached a maximum of 21.3 points, while the message related to the court ruling on the expropriation of YPF peaked at 24.3 points.

Later, the broadcast in which the Government announced the reform of the Central Bank's Organic Charter started with 28.3 points, although it lost 4.7 units during the transmission. In contrast, the message this Thursday ended around 29 points, just below the level it had started with.

The President focused his intervention on defending Argentina's claim over the Malvinas Islands, South Georgia, and South Sandwich Islands, and the corresponding maritime areas. “The Malvinas are Argentine by history and by right, there is no discussion about it,” Milei stated at the beginning of the speech, before emphasizing that “the Malvinas cause does not belong to any political party, it is a national cause.”

During the national broadcast, the head of state also warned about the advancement of the oil project Sea Lion and assured that Argentina will not remain passive in the face of the exploitation of natural resources in areas whose sovereignty the country claims.

In this context, Milei announced a decree aimed at strengthening sanctions against companies that illegally exploit Argentine resources and announced the submission to Congress of the National Sovereignty Defense Law. Additionally, he confirmed the creation of a National Security Council and anticipated that the Government will accelerate the construction of the Integrated Naval Base in Tierra del Fuego, in a strategic location facing the South Atlantic and the Malvinas Islands.

The strong audience recorded during the message thus supported a national broadcast focused exclusively on an issue that the Government defined as strategic for national interests. “Argentina will not stand idly by,” Milei asserted during his intervention, which concluded with a “Long live the Homeland” and a call to “make Argentina great again.”
